What it sounds like: “Did you hear about the new restaurant on the moon? Great food, no atmosphere. Speaking of no atmosphere, that’s what your office parties feel like without our app, PartyPro. It turns dull gatherings into legendary events. Who knew adding a karaoke leaderboard could be a game-changer?”

When to use: The comedic pitch works well in casual settings to break the ice and make your message stand out.

Why it works: This pitch combines humor with a clear and concise message that highlights value, making it engaging and memorable.

Narrative pitch
What it sounds like: “Let me tell you about Sarah. She runs her own boutique and was always swamped with her finances. Then she found MoneyWise, and it’s been a game-changer. She’s saving hours on her books every week. And her profits? They’re up by 20%. Think about what MoneyWise could do for your business.”

When to use: The narrative pitch is versatile and can be highly effective in one-on-one sales meetings, client consultations, investor pitches, and any scenario where building a personal connection and conveying real-world results is key.
